Login
Start Free Trial Are you a business?? Click Here
Vladimir Hernandez
Great Communications, fast payment and just generally a good company to do business with!
5 years ago
Read Brocrates USA Reviews
Brocrates USA has a 4.5 average rating from 1,100 reviews